Endress+Hauser TTR31-A1A111AE2CAB is a component in Thermostats - Solid State category typically evaluated for fit, operating limits, and supportability in production. Key specs include Description (TEMPERATURE SWITCH 12-30VDC; 1X), Series (Thermophant T TTR31), Packaging (Box), Supply (12 V ~ 30 V), and Temperature (-50°C ~ 150°C).
What is the mounting type of TTR31-A1A111AE2CAB?
Panel Mount
What supply voltage range does TTR31-A1A111AE2CAB require?
12 V ~ 30 V
Which operating temperature range is specified for TTR31-A1A111AE2CAB?
-50°C ~ 150°C
Which supply current is specified for TTR31-A1A111AE2CAB?
60mA
